Hi, i'm using vB3.6.7 and was wondering if there's a way to output the emails vertically instead of horizontally? That is, one email per line.
i'm referring to here: Admin Panel / Users / Generate Mailing List and i wanted take that list and use it in Atomic Mail Sender [http://www.amailsender.com/massmailer/] i tried to save the list in a notepad and then save as a csv but the program won't read it properly unless the list is 1 email per line. or is there perhaps a program that could take all of those emails and re-order them to 1 email per line? yes, i know there's a [Admin Panel / Users / Send Email to Users] within vB but my site is currently having problems with it so i wanted to send them externally. tnx for reading. ![]() --------------- Added at 23:49 --------------- doh! never mind. just read the "?" in the Generate Mailing List Enter the character or text that addresses should be separated by. What this needs to be is dependant on what program you will be feeding these addresses to. This is a space by default, but you may wish to produce, for example, CSV (in this case use a comma) or quoted CSV (use: "," in this case, including the quotes). In most email programs, a comma or semi-colon followed by a space is needed. Your needs may differ, however. To make each address be on a new line, press Enter in the text box. sorry folks! ![]() |
